Dr. Virindra Kumar Raina (Civil 1961), an eminent civil engineering scholar, has been invited by National Highway Authority of Pakistan as a key speaker for an international seminar on Bridges during 1st week of May, 2006 at Islamabad. He will also deliver lectures to Department of Civil Engineering at University of Engineering and Technology, Lahore. |
Dr. Raina has an enviable track record in the field of civil engineering and particularly for bridge construction. He obtained a degree in Civil and Municipal Engineering from IT-BHU with two gold medals. He also obtained a Masters degree and PhD in the field of Concrete Structures and Technology from Imperial College of London.
Dr Raina is presently Technical Advisor to the Government of Bahrain for the Bahrain-Qatar Causeway Bridge. Prior to that, he served as Senior Expert and Consultant to the United Nations and the World Bank in many countries. He also had the privilege of heading the UN Team of Experts in Saudi Arabia for the multi-billion dollar extensive road network development and maintenance program.
